msmsgs.exe is using 98% resources at random no apparant reason. If I delete
the task the computer freezes and I have to restart. It even does it at
night when nobody is using the computer. So I figured a reinstall would fix
it. Please advise. Thank you
 
B

Beth Melton

As g-n-o noted, msmsgs.exe is not part of Office so
uninstalling/reinstalling Office will do you little good.

Now, I seem to recall Norton causing some type of conflict with
Messenger but I don't recall the details. You should post in the
Messenger newsgroup to be sure:
